I think Half-life 2 is showing the world that the secret to making realistic looking humans is to go with a "less is better" approach.

The reason why the humans look so good in HL2 is because of strong texturing and good animation. The MGS games are another example of this even with the lower hardware of the PS2.

Just because you have the power to making people look super shiny and plastic, doesn't mean that doing it will make them look better. This plastic model trend really needs to die now that HL2 has been released and people are realizing that it sucks.

The problem with a lot of the current tech is that in screen shots, the lighting gets flatened out and everything looks 'plastic'.

Everquest 2 for example. When I see screens they all look like plastic dolls but the game running in real time the lighting etc is much more subtle and it looks a *lot* more natural.
